Update from club chairman Steve Williams ahead of this afternoon match against Bedfont Sports FC #SUMAS

We welcome the officials, players and supporters of Bedfont Sports FC to The Lowther.
Welcome to the referee and referee assistants you are much valued and we hope you enjoy your afternoon at The Lowther.

So our new manager Darren Purbrick (unfortunately not at the game today – don’t ask !) has now been involved with the team for the last five fixtures in short succession – 9 days to be precise, as we try and meet the CCL and FA regulations and get all our remaining fixtures completed by 27th April. Naturally this situation has been caused by postponed fixtures due to waterlogged pitches both at home and away, with February 2024 being the wettest month on UK record !  However our final league fixture v Hilltop has been now moved to Monday 29th.

So in the last 5 games we gained 7 points and have moved off the bottom of the league….finally, which is fantastic news – well done Darren, our coaches and assistants and of course the players.

Now sitting in 19th place with 28 points, one above Chalfont, and two behind Hilltop. We currently have three games in hand v Chalfont and are one game ahead of Hilltop, so our next few games are key to staying up at step 5 next season. More info from our Director of Football further in the programme.

The run up to the end of the season and making our ‘great escape’ is as follows: today Bedfont, 23/4 away to Egham, 25/4 away to North Greenford, 27/4 home to Burnham and 29/4 home to Hilltop – 5 tough games within 9 days !
